For the Petitioner/s : Mr. Brij Kishor Mishra, Advocate For the Opposite Party/s : Mr. Chaubey Jawahar, A.P.P. 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E SANJAY PRIYA ORAL ORDER 21-03-2018 Heard learned counsel for the petitioners and the State.
The petitioners apprehend their arrest in Nautan (Jagdishpur) P.S. Case No. 415 of 2017 instituted for the offence under Sections 447, 341, 323, 324, 308, 427 and 504/34 of the Indian Penal Code.
In the written report it is alleged that while the informant was sitting at his door on the date of occurrence at 11:00 a.m. petitioner No. 1 came at his door and started cutting Gullar leaf from the tree which was objected by the informant, upon which, petitioner No. 1 abused him and, thereafter, he
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.7741 of 2018 (3) dt.21-03-2018 2/3 assaulted with Garasi upon his head, but it hit over his right ear causing injury to him. It is further alleged that petitioner No. 3 Dhrup Sah assaulted the informant with Bamboo piece on his left hand. Petitioner No. 2 also assaulted the informant with lathi. Case diary has been received.
It is mentioned in paragraph-19 of the case diary that no injury report was made available to the police. Considering the facts and circumstances of the case, prayer for anticipatory bail of the petitioners is allowed. In the event of surrender/arrest of the petitioners, named above, within six weeks from today, in connection with Nautan (Jagdishpur) P.S. Case No. 415 of 2017, they shall be released on anticipatory b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s.10,000/- (Ten thousand) each with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of learned Additional Chief Judicial Magistrate-1st, Bettiah, Distt. West Champaran, subject to the conditions as laid down under Section 438 (2) Cr. P.C. with further conditions (1) bailors should be local having sufficient immovable property within the jurisdiction of the court concerned, (2) petitioners shall cooperate in the trial and shall be present on each and every date fixed by the court and their absence on two consecutive dates without proper and reasonable reason will be liable to cancel their bail
